net-snmp crashes on walking

  • 3101242
  • 18-Feb-2008
  • 30-Apr-2012

Environment

SUSE Linux Enterprise Server 10 Support Pack 1
Open Enterprise Server 2 (OES 2)

Situation

When configuring net-snmp-5.3.0.1-25.22 to proxy, only snmpget works; snmpwalk or snmpgetnext make the SNMP daemon snmpd crash.

Resolution

Please update to version 5.3.0.1-25.25 of net-snmp via online update.

Additional Information

How to reproduce:use the following settings in /etc/snmpd.conf:
 
proxy -v 2c -c public 127.0.0.1:1161 1.2.3.4.1
 
accessing snmpd through
 
snmpwalk -v 2c -c public 127.0.0.1:161 .1.2.3.4.1
 
returns:
 
iso.2.3.4.1.1 = INTEGER: 44
iso.2.3.4.1.2 = Gauge32: 141681680
iso.2.3.4.1.3 = Gauge32: 2863333376
iso.2.3.4.1.4 = INTEGER: 0
Timeout: No Response from 127.0.0.1:161
 
Checking the status of snmpd afterwards shows the snmpd process died:
 
rcsnmpd status
Checking for service snmpd:        dead